
Canada’s top-rated research university will end all its research partnerships with Chinese telecommunications giant Huawei, the Star has learned.
“We are disentangling ourselves from this company,” Charmaine Dean, vice-president of research at the University of Waterloo, told the Star.
“We will be completely extricated through various legal mechanisms, exit clauses and a variety of processes. Within a few months, we will be completely extricated from that relationship.”
